Letter To My Husband

 To my husband,

As I sit down to write this letter, my heart is filled with so many emotions. One of the strongest feelings I have right now is love—love for you, my partner, my confidant, my best friend. I want you to know that despite the arguments we may have, my love for you remains unwavering.

In the midst of disagreements and heated discussions, it's easy to lose sight of the love that binds us together. But even in those moments of frustration and tension, I am reminded of the deep connection we share, the bond that transcends any disagreement or misunderstanding.

You see, love isn't just about the good times; it's about weathering the storms together, holding each other close even when it feels like the world is pulling us apart. It's about understanding that we're not perfect, that we'll make mistakes and say things we don't mean, but choosing to forgive and move forward, hand in hand.

Every argument we have is a testament to the strength of our relationship, a chance for us to learn and grow together. And through it all, I want you to know that I cherish every moment we spend together, every laugh, every tear, every silent embrace.

So, my love, let's not dwell on the arguments of the past but instead focus on the love that fills our hearts and lights up our lives. Together, we can overcome any challenge that comes our way, emerging stronger and more united than ever before.

Love your Wife ♾️
